SIFT Score可以用于预测非同义突变对蛋白质功能的影响,帮助研究人员更好地理解变异对基因功能和表型的影响。在疾病遗传学研究中,SIFT Score可以帮助筛选可能与疾病相关的突变位点。通过筛选出具有高SIFT Score的变异,研究人员可以更加精确地定位疾病的致病基因。 此外,SIFT Score还可以用于预测药物靶点相关基因的功能性变异...
不论是本地运行,还是在线服务,最后都会给出对应的sift score以及变异位点有害程度的描述,输出结果列数较多,截取了SIFT_SCORE和SIFT_PREDICTION两列的结果 SIFT_PREDICTION对变异位点的有害程度进行了描述,TOLERATED代表良性,对蛋白质功能影响不大;DELETERIOUS代表有害,对蛋白质功能造成了影响。

SIFT是⼀款根据序列同源性和氨基酸物理性质,来预测氨基酸替代是否会影响蛋⽩质功能的软件。SIFT可⽤于预测⾃然发⽣的⾮同义多态性和实验室诱导的错义突变。SIFT预测结果说明 SIFT Score:SIFT会对每个氨基酸替换的预测结果进⾏打分,取值范围0-1。打分在0.05-1之间,认为该替换是tolerated,即对蛋⽩质...
